unsurpassed customer support." The new eMachines desktop PCs are
designed for those on a budget, including home users, students,
small businesses and anyone needing a second PC. Families sharing a
single PC can now add a second with little investment. College
students preparing for fall classes can use their eMachines PC to
conduct research online, work on class assignments and stay
connected via email. The new line of eMachines desktop PCs offers
more high-end features at entry level prices than ever. The line is
comprised of three new desktop PCs that all offer fast processors,
DVD or CD burners, and an 8-in-1 memory card reader that accepts
the most popular memory devices. These features, along with the
systems' large hard drives and five USB 2.0 ports, make the PCs
ideal for entertainment, productivity and the latest digital media
hobbies including music downloading, digital photography and
digital video editing. All of the new eMachines PCs are ready for
networking and communication, with integrated Intel PRO 10/100 LAN
and a 56K V.92 modem. Each comes with Microsoft Windows XP Home
Edition, Microsoft Works 7.0, Microsoft Money 2004, Encarta Online
and Norton Antivirus. The new computers boast eMachines' sleek
chassis design, which stylishly fits into any home, office or dorm
room. Complementary eMachines monitors are sold separately with
prices starting at $119.99 after $50 mail-in rebate(1). The new
eMachines back-to-school desktop PC line-up includes: eMachines
T2824: Minimum Investment for Maximum Return PC buyers can get more
in an entry-level system than ever with the eMachines T2824. Priced
at just $399.99 after a $50 mail-in rebate(1), the eMachines T2824
is loaded with the latest technology, including an Intel(R)
Celeron(R) D 325 (2.53 GHz) processor, 40GB hard drive(2) and Intel
Extreme Graphics. And eMachines goes beyond competitors' $399
systems to offer enhanced technology, such as 256MB of DDR SDRAM
expandable to 1GB, a combo DVD-ROM/CD burner, and an 8-in-1 memory
card reader. eMachines T2958: All the Essentials of Computing The
eMachines T2958 adds additional value to the solid foundation of
the T2824 with more memory, a larger hard drive and a faster
processor. The eMachines T2958 comes with the Intel(R) Celeron(R) D
330 (2.66 GHz) processor, 80GB hard drive(2), and 512MB of DDR
SDRAM expandable to 1GB. Also, the eMachines T2958 offers a
dedicated DVD-ROM drive and a CD burner, along with Intel Extreme
Graphics and the 8-in-1 memory card reader. The eMachines T2824 is
priced at just $499.99 after a $50 mail-in rebate. (1) eMachines
T3092: Latest Technology, Unbeatable Price Offered at an unbeatable
price of only $599.99 after a $50 mail-in rebate(1), the eMachines
T3092 is packed with all the technology typically found in systems
costing close to $1,000. The AMD Athlon XP 3000+ processor boasts
fast performance, and the 512MB of DDR SDRAM is expandable to 2GB.
The NVIDIA(R) GeForce4(TM) MX graphics card makes this a great
system for the latest PC games and online entertainment. Storage
options abound in the eMachines T3092. It comes with huge 160GB
hard drive(2), ideal for storing digital video and years of digital
photos. The system also has two optical drives -- a DVD +/- RW
drive and a CD-ROM drive -- in addition to the 8-in-1 media card
reader. Gateway supports its eMachines line of PCs with a standard

(800) 362-2446. Gateway offers a pro-active service tool called
BigFix(R) at no charge on all eMachines systems. With the
customer's permission, BigFix identifies and sends messages
offering upgrades to enhance the performance or capabilities of the
PC. For example, eMachines users who activate the BigFix
application are offered Microsoft(R) XP operating system updates to
prevent damage from the latest worm or virus, or a new video driver
to support the latest computer games. About Gateway Since its
